Elasticsearch:如何创建 Elasticsearch PEM 和/或 P12 证书?

你是否希望使用 SSL/TLS 证书来保护你的 Elasticsearch 部署? 在本文中,我们将指导你完成为 Elasticsearch 创建 PEM 和 P12 证书的过程。 这些证书在建立安全连接和确保 Elasticsearch 集群的完整性方面发挥着至关重要的作用。

友情提示:你可以选择其中一种方法来在你的环境中创建和使用证书。

方法一:创建 P12 证书

如果你还没有安装好自己的 Elasticsearch 的话,请参考之前的文章 “如何在 Linux,MacOS 及 Windows 上进行安装 Elasticsearch”。在安装完 Elasticsearch 后,我们进行如下的步骤:

创建 CA 证书

./bin/elasticsearch-certutil ca
$ pwd
/Users/liuxg/elastic/elasticsearch-8.9.0
$ ./bin/elasticsearch-certutil ca

从上面的的输出中,我们可以看到多了一个叫做 elastic-stack-ca.p12 的文件。生成的过程中,我们可以使用自己喜欢的 password 来加密这个证书。

默认情况下,“ca” 模式生成一个 PKCS#12 输出文件,其中包含:

  • CA 证书
  • CA 的私钥

我们可以通过如下的命令来进行检查:

$ keytool -keystore elastic-stack-ca.p12 -list

我们可以通过如下的命令来查看该证书的有效期:

openssl pkcs12 -in elastic-stack-ca.p12 -nodes -nokeys -clcerts | openssl x509 -enddate -noout
$ openssl pkcs12 -in elastic-stack-ca.p12 -nodes -nokeys -clcerts | openssl x509 -enddate -noout
Enter Import Password:
notAfter=Aug  7 03:45:29 2026 GMT

创建证书

我们使用如下的命令:

./bin/elasticsearch-certutil cert --ca elastic-stack-ca.p12
$ ./bin/elasticsearch-certutil cert --ca elastic-stack-ca.p12

在运行上面的命令时,我们需要输入在上一步定义的 password。在输出中,我们可以看到一个新生成的 elastic-certificates.p12 文件。默认情况下,“cert” 模式生成一个 PKCS#12 输出文件,其中包含:

  • 实例证书
  • 实例证书的私钥
  • CA 证书

我们可以通过如下的工具来进行检查:

$ keytool -keystore elastic-certificates.p12 -list

我们可以使用如上的证书来配置 Elasticsearch:

#elasticsearch.yml example

xpack.security.enabled: true
xpack.security.transport.ssl.enabled: true
xpack.security.transport.ssl.verification_mode: certificate
xpack.security.transport.ssl.client_authentication: required
xpack.security.transport.ssl.keystore.path: elastic-certificates.p12
xpack.security.transport.ssl.truststore.path: elastic-certificates.p12
xpack.security.transport.http.enabled: true
xpack.security.transport.http.verification_mode: certificate
xpack.security.transport.http.client_authentication: required
xpack.security.transport.http.keystore.path: elastic-certificates.p12
xpack.security.transport.http.truststore.path: elastic-certificates.p12

方法二:创建 pem 和 key 证书

生成 CA 证书

我们使用如下的命令来进行:

./bin/elasticsearch-certutil ca --pem
$ pwd
/Users/liuxg/elastic/elasticsearch-8.9.0
$ ./bin/elasticsearch-certutil ca --pem

从上面的输出中,我们可以看到一个叫做 elastic-stack-ca.zip 的文件被生成了。我们可以通过如下的命令来进行解压缩:

unzip elastic-stack-ca.zip 
$ unzip elastic-stack-ca.zip 
Archive:  elastic-stack-ca.zipcreating: ca/inflating: ca/ca.crt               inflating: ca/ca.key               
$ tree ./ca -L 2
./ca
├── ca.crt
└── ca.key

生成证书

我们使用如下的命令来进行操作:

./bin/elasticsearch-certutil cert -ca-cert ca/ca.crt -ca-key ca/ca.key --pem
